Output 07bd3b1351ebf7c1893c5ff79d190d8fe28aec00d0d8eeb2b37eae1c644225cf:0

value
2344074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20c050f789eb3ce2fe1ff42252e722370c657890 OP_EQUAL
address
34gBw3wa3PSfEi3yfgZgHTkC5yN4ecRsAv
transaction
07bd3b1351ebf7c1893c5ff79d190d8fe28aec00d0d8eeb2b37eae1c644225cf
confirmations
250321
spent
true